summ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orJules Laplace <jules@okfoc.us>2015-11-11 20:01:30 -0500
committerJules Laplace <jules@okfoc.us>2015-11-11 20:01:30 -0500
commit19600ae1d4a66d8f0eb5b1ec706aa7720b5dc6b2 (patch)
tree19d162e0586441c79422707855a9ad81255887cd
parentf4d2facef3fc7c4b6d98083b7a551e84c8696257 (diff)
delete credit card test
-rw-r--r--StoneIsland/www/js/sdk/payment.js3
-rw-r--r--StoneIsland/www/js/sdk/shipping.js6
-rw-r--r--test/test/04-cart.js16
3 files changed, 11 insertions, 14 deletions
diff --git a/StoneIsland/www/js/sdk/payment.js b/StoneIsland/www/js/sdk/payment.js
index e73bb5ff..cea70296 100644
--- a/StoneIsland/www/js/sdk/payment.js
+++ b/StoneIsland/www/js/sdk/payment.js
@@ -28,7 +28,7 @@ sdk.payment = (function(){
},
data: opt.data,
success: function(data){
- console.log(data)
+ // console.log(data)
opt.success(data)
},
error: opt.error,
@@ -43,6 +43,7 @@ sdk.payment = (function(){
"x-yoox-appname": auth.appname,
"x-yoox-account-token": auth.access_token,
},
+ data: {},
success: function(data){
console.log(data)
opt.success(data)
diff --git a/StoneIsland/www/js/sdk/shipping.js b/StoneIsland/www/js/sdk/shipping.js
index 1a148b23..5ae817c3 100644
--- a/StoneIsland/www/js/sdk/shipping.js
+++ b/StoneIsland/www/js/sdk/shipping.js
@@ -53,11 +53,7 @@ sdk.shipping = (function() {
"x-yoox-cart-token": sdk.cart.token,
},
success: function(data){
- console.log("delivery types")
- console.log(data)
- // *returning an error here*
- // [types] not valid.. investigate
- opt.success(data['DeliveryTypes']['Types'])
+ opt.success(data)
},
error: opt.error,
})
diff --git a/test/test/04-cart.js b/test/test/04-cart.js
index 5f6c04d7..1e8ecc4a 100644
--- a/test/test/04-cart.js
+++ b/test/test/04-cart.js
@@ -112,8 +112,7 @@ describe('shipping', function(){
describe('#get_box_types()', function(){
it('get box types', function(done){
promise(sdk.shipping.get_box_types, { data: {} }).then(function(data){
- console.log("ok");
- console.log(data)
+ // console.log(data)
assert(data.Header.StatusCode == 200)
done()
})
@@ -132,7 +131,7 @@ describe('shipping', function(){
})
})
describe('#get_delivery_types()', function(){
- it('request delivery types', function(done){
+ it('requests delivery types', function(done){
promise(sdk.shipping.get_delivery_types, { data: {} }).then(function(data){
assert(data.Header.StatusCode == 200)
console.log(data)
@@ -212,6 +211,9 @@ describe('payment', function(){
})
})
})
+
+ var last_guid
+
describe('#add_credit_card()', function(){
it('add credit card', function(done){
var new_card = {
@@ -229,22 +231,20 @@ describe('payment', function(){
"HolderIsoCountry":"IT",
}
promise(sdk.payment.add_credit_card, { data: new_card }).then(function(data){
+ last_guid = data['CreditCard']['Guid']
assert(data.Header.StatusCode == 201)
+ assert(!! last_guid)
done()
- }).error(function(data){
- console.log(data)
})
})
})
describe('#delete_credit_card()', function(){
- /*
it('delete credit card', function(done){
- promise(sdk.payment.delete_credit_card, { data: {} }).then(function(data){
+ promise(sdk.payment.delete_credit_card, { guid: last_guid }).then(function(data){
assert(data.Header.StatusCode == 200)
done()
})
})
- */
})
describe('#get_payment_types()', function(){
it('get payment types', function(done){